# Creating list of random numbers based on values in other cells

Hi guys,
I'm wasn't really sure how to describe what it is I'm trying to do in the title but i'll try explain it as best I can.

I'm basically wanting to create a list of random numbers using the rand() function, but the number of random numbers is dependent on the input value specified in a different cell. I realise theres probably an easy way to do it but I can't think of what to type in to search for it! Any help would be much appreciated!

the number of random numbers is dependent on the input value specified in a different cell

What does the input value have to do with the number of random values? Also, RAND() and RANDBETWEEN() both change values every time something is calculated on the workbook. If you want randomized numbers that don't change every time a calculation is ran, besides copy/pasting values, you'd probably want to look into VBA.

try:
=RAND()*(B1-A1)+A1
or
A random number greater than or equal to 0 but less than 100 (varies)
=RAND()*100

Hi Ross and welcome to the forum,

Hi Marvin,

That is exactly what I was looking for thanks so much! If you don't mind, could you explain what each step in the 'IF' function is doing?

